Paisley's Birth Story....

It all started around 6:30 in the morning. I woke up to contractions and couldn't go back to sleep. Todd wanted to time them so we laid there for a good hour talking and timing. They were about 5-6 minutes apart then tapered off to 10-11 minutes apart. That's when Rome woke up so we got up and I sent Todd off to work. The next 3ish hours I had maybe 5 contractions so I went visiting teaching and on the walk home I had 3 more during the 2 block distance. They hadn't been strong at all up to this point and as we got closer to home Roman asked to go to the park. So we wandered over to the neighborhood park for a while and my contractions started picking up again. I wasn't timing but they didn't seem to be consistent at all so I wasn't worried. We got home and started lunch around 12:30pm. Gentry stopped by to bring Rome some cars he left at their house and I told her I was having contractions. She was headed to work and I told her it probably wouldn't be till the next day or so, if it was even real labor. As we finished eating I started timing contractions again. They were anywhere from 5-9 min apart, so yet again not really consistent. I put Rome down for his nap and decided I take one too, just in case something was really happening, I would be rested. I was super tired that day. But before I got to sleep, my mom called me back from earlier and I told her about my day of contractions and she told me she thought I was really in labor and that she'd come over and sit with Rome while I went on a walk to hopefully get things going but I insisted I wanted a nap. About this point I realized they were getting a bit stronger so I sent Todd another update as well as Crystal. After recieving that text, Crys called me and said the same. She told me to go pack my bag, (since I hadn't yet) but I insisted on napping. During our conversation I realized my contractions jumped to about 2 min apart. So once I got off the phone with her, I decided I'd pack my bag then take my nap if they tapered off again. I had 4 or 5 in row, of about 2 min apart. I thought if I have 2 more, that close together, I'd call Todd and have him come home. I only had one more before my water broke. (I wasn't 100% sure it was my water but I was about 95%) So I called Todd and he rushed home. I also called my mom to come stay with Rome while he was sleeping. Todd helped me finish packing my bag and we left a few minutes after my mom got there. I told her I'd call when we knew more, so she could come down. By the time we reached the hospital they were around 1 min apart. We got checked in and the nurse checked me. I was dilated to 4.5cm (which was great because at my doc visit the day before I was at a 3 and 80% effaced.) She said she thought my water had broken too but wasn't sure either. She said they'd check me again in an hour and we'd know if I was staying. She continued to get things started, asking the routine questions. She asked me if I wanted an epidural and I told her I wasn't sure. She left for a few minutes and my contractions started getting very strong. I decided I couldn't take several hours of the pain so I told Todd to call the nurse and when she walked in I told her I wanted an epidural as soon as they knew I was staying. She said "I just talked to the doc. You're staying." So she started getting the IV in me. Impatiently I asked how long til I could get the epidural. She said about a half hour because they wanted half the bag of fluids in me in case my blood pressure drops from the epidural. Just about then I got a really strong contraction and felt a ton of pressure. I told the nurse and she said you might be complete and hurried to check me. She said "if you're at an 8 or 9, do you still want an epidural?" I told her "no" (knowing it wouldn't have time to really help.) She checked and said "you're a 7. Do you want one?" I said "yes" knowing with Roman I was at a 7 for hours. As soon as she realized I was at a 7 she called for other nurses to come it. They were all rushing to get things ready. That should've been my first clue things were gonna happen fast but I was in so much pain I could barely think. I told Todd to call my mom cuz I really wanted her to be there. My contractions were so strong and close together I didn't see much of a separation. The anesthesiologist got there a few min after all the nurses rushed in and he started the epidural. I never even got a chance to see his face, since I was turned the other way, working through the contractions that were one on top of another. I was feeling more and more pressure with each one and the nurses kept telling the anesthesiologist to hurry they needed to check me. Finally, he said they could lay me on my side to check while he finished up. The nurse that checked me said "she's complete and crowning." I told Todd to tell my mom to hurry but when Todd got her on the phone the nurse said "Tell her not to hurry. She won't make it." She was pretty much at the hospital and I prayed she would. The Dr. on call was Dr. Dayton. He came in at that point and they started having me push. I was excited when my mom got there about then. I pushed through 2 contractions and at 4:22pm our beautiful girl was born. She was crying and healthy. I couldn't get over how much she looked like Rome. When I thought about what we should name her I could only think Roman. She was even small like him. Smaller. She was 6 lbs 2oz. and he was 6lbs 7oz. I couldn't believe everything went so fast. She was delivered exactly one hour after we got to the hospital. And about ten min after my epidural. If I had known it was that close I wouldn't have gotten it but I thought it was still a ways out. Especially since I was in the tough transition phase when I got it. I did get a tiny bit of relief, but not much. I felt pretty much everything; my legs, my episiotomy, and the stitches after (even with a local anesthetic they gave me since I wasn't numb.) From the time I was convinced I was in real labor, to the time she was born, was about 2 hours, so I sure am glad I didn't take that nap.
